Warning Signs You Need Condo Water Extraction

Ignoring the warning signs of water damage can lead to costly repairs and health risks. Here are some common signs that you need Condo Water Extraction services: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

You smell a musty odor in your condo, but you can’t find the source. This could be a sign of hidden water damage. Don’t ignore it, call us to inspect your condo and identify the issue.

Water Stains on the Ceiling

You see water stains on the ceiling, and they’re getting bigger. This is a sign of a leak, and it’s not just cosmetic. Water can seep into the walls and cause structural damage. Call us to fix the issue before it’s too late.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Your flooring is warped or buckled, and it’s not just a cosmetic issue. This is a sign of water damage, and it can lead to further problems if left unchecked. Call us to inspect and repair your flooring.

Unexplained Mold Growth

You see mold growth in your condo, and you’re not sure why. This could be a sign of hidden water damage. Don’t ignore it, call us to inspect your condo and identify the issue.

Increased Humidity

You notice an increase in humidity in your condo, and it’s making you feel uncomfortable. This could be a sign of water damage, and it’s not just a minor issue. Call us to inspect your condo and identify the issue.

Leaks Under Appliances

You see water leaking under your appliances, and it’s not just a minor issue. This is a sign of a leak, and it can lead to further problems if left unchecked. Call us to fix the issue before it’s too late.

Condo Water Extraction v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small leak under the sink Yes No You can fix it yourself with a few tools and some basic knowledge.
Water damage from a burst pipe No Yes This needs specialized equipment and expertise to prevent further damage.
Musty odors in the condo No Yes This could be a sign of hidden water damage, and you need a professional to identify and fix the issue.
Warped or buckled flooring No Yes This needs specialized equipment and expertise to repair and prevent further damage.
Unexplained mold growth No Yes This could be a sign of hidden water damage, and you need a professional to identify and fix the issue.
Increased humidity in the condo No Yes This could be a sign of water damage, and you need a professional to identify and fix the issue.
